Planning complete and coherent company and platoon operations in a limited amount of time does not happen easily. Leaders and organizations must be prepared to execute a rapid planning process and understand individual and small team roles and responsibilities. This paper looks to provide an approach to the TLP process, both before and during execution, that can guide leaders through a rapid planning process. It is not a replacement for the TLP process, but an approach to its application.
